GEOG 100 - Human Geography


Credit Hours: 3
Lecture Hours: 3
Laboratory (or Other) Hours: 0

General Education Code(s): 23SS

Prerequisite(s): None
Restriction(s): None

Corequisite(s): None

This course emphasizes the various social, cultural, economic, and political factors which influence the way people perceive and affect their environment and how they are distributed across the landscape. Throughout the course, the dominant theme is where things are and why they are there. The identification and location of places is included according to unit topic. 23SS

Student Learning Outcomes of the Course: The General Education requirement for Social Sciences is satisfied by GEOG 100. To meet this General Education requirement, students will be able to:

  1. describe major concepts and theories of at least one discipline in the social sciences; and
  2. demonstrate an understanding of the methods social scientists use to explore social phenomena.

Course-specific SLOs for GEOG 100:

Students will demonstrate:

  1. Understanding of the methods social scientists use to explore social phenomena, including observation, hypothesis development, measurement and data collection, experimentation, evaluation of evidence, and employment of mathematical and interpretive analysis; and
  2. Knowledge of major concepts, models and issues of at least one discipline in the social sciences.
